Maui Wowi Hawaiian Coffees and Smoothies announced its first-ever Barista Jam, which is part educational coffee series, part all-out coffee party. The first stop for the Jam is set to take place April 6–8 at 14200 Ranch Road 12 in Wimberley, Texas.

Wimberley is a small village outside of Austin and is the first stop in the jamming tour that features Maui Wowi Hawaiian’s own master coffee roaster, Tommy Thwaites of Coda Coffee. Each Barista Jam will feature several tastings for the public to come in, see, smell, and taste the difference that is Maui Wowi Hawaiian coffee.
